Heads-up on the enforcement of new cable colour code for electrical wiring


MOST Malaysians rarely think about the electrical wiring hidden behind the walls of their homes so long as the lights, air conditioners and other household appliances work when they are switched on.

Hence, most would not have paid much attention to the Energy Commission’s announcement on June 11 about the enforcement of the implementation of the new cable colour code for electrical wiring. Malaysia is adopting the internationally harmonised IEC 60445 standard, replacing the traditional colour coding system based largely on the former British standard.
